About Pléneau Island
Pléneau Island is an island, 0. 8 nautical miles long, lying just northeast of Hovgaard Island in the Wilhelm Archipelago. Charted as a peninsula of Hovgaard Island by the French Antarctic Expedition, 1903–05, under J. B. Charcot, who named its northeast point for Paul Pléneau, photographer of the expedition.
